  2. CoinMarketCap: The Big Name in Crypto Data

    CoinMarketCap is one of the oldest and most trusted crypto market monitors. It lists thousands of coins with detailed info like market cap, volume, and historical data. This makes it great for people who want to compare coins or do deep research. Their rankings help users see which coins are gaining or losing popularity. The site also offers news and educational guides to help you learn more about the crypto space.

  3. CoinGecko: More Than Just Prices

    CoinGecko tracks a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including many smaller altcoins. It adds community ratings and developer activity, so you get a fuller picture of each coin’s health. If you want to explore coins beyond the big names, CoinGecko is a good choice. Their interface is colorful and easy to navigate, making it fun to discover new coins and follow trends.

  5. TradingView: Charts for Serious Traders

    TradingView is known for its advanced charting tools that let you analyze price patterns and trends deeply. It supports many cryptocurrencies and allows you to customize indicators. This platform is best for traders who want more than price updates—they can test strategies and share ideas with others. Even beginners can learn a lot by exploring TradingView’s interactive charts.

What is a cryptocurrency market monitor?

A cryptocurrency market monitor is a website or app that shows live prices, trends, and other data about digital coins like Bitcoin. It helps users track the market so they can make better decisions.

Why should I use a market monitor instead of just checking coin prices?

Market monitors provide more than just prices. They offer charts, news, rankings, and alerts that help you understand what’s happening in the market. This extra info can be very useful, especially if you want to trade or invest.

Is it safe to use these market monitors?

Yes, most popular market monitors are safe to use because they only display public data. However, always be careful when linking your accounts or providing personal info. Use trusted platforms like the ones listed here.

Can I track all cryptocurrencies on one monitor?

Most monitors cover hundreds or thousands of coins, but some focus more on popular coins while others include many smaller ones. For example, CoinGecko shows many altcoins, while Bitcoin.now focuses on major coins with fast updates.

Do I need to pay to use these market monitors?

Most market monitors offer free access to basic features. Some also have premium plans with extra tools for serious traders or investors, but beginners can usually get what they need for free.
